Job Search

Applicant Login

Programmer

Apply now Job no: 501270
Work type: Full-time
Location: Sydney, NSW
Categories: Information Technology

The Opportunity

You will joining an established team in the iCinema Centre for Interactive Cinema Research. This is an excellent opportunity for someone looking to start or continue their career in a role that will provide learning on the job opportunities. The role of Programmer reports to the Senior Programmer.

The iCinema Centre's main focus lies in application development based on the Advanced Visualisation and Interaction Environment (AVIE). The AVIE is a state-of-the-art virtual reality theatre, composed of a 10-meter wide, 4-meter high cylindrical screen, six 3D projectors, a 24-channel surround sound system, a multi-camera motion tracking system and a cluster of high-end PCs. Designed to immerse groups of people in 360-degree stereoscopic real-time imagery and audio, the AVIE allows for the development and study of applications in the fields of immersive visualisation, virtual and augmented reality, interactive cinema and human interaction design. (see www.icinema.unsw.edu.au)

  • The Programmer role is a full-time, 2 year fixed-term position
  • Location: Kensington – Sydney, Australia
  • Salary, Level 5: $75,832 to $85,807 per annum + 17% superannuation

Accountabilities

Specific accountabilities for this role include but are not limited to:

  • Contribute to the development of iCinema projects, primarily with Unity3D and C#.
  • Assist with the design, develop and maintain the iCinema Software Development Kit(s).
  • Contribute to the development and maintaining infrastructure control, and maintenance applications using Python, Windows batch scripting and Unix shell scripting.
  • Develop applications and scripts to automate processes such as media conversion and data backup workflows.
  • Create well-written documentation for source code and processes.
  • Demonstrate iCinema projects and systems to visitors and student groups.

 Skills and Experience

  • Relevant tertiary degree in Computer Science or equivalent level of knowledge gained through a combination of education, training and experience.
  • Experience in C#, Unity3D and Python.
  • Knowledge of real-time 3D graphics rendering and implementation.
  • Knowledge of concurrency/synchronization with regards to multi-threading and multi-computer clustering.
  • Excellent written and oral English communication skills.
  • Understanding of software design and development in a team environment.
  • Understanding of software planning and overall development processes.

Additional details about the specific responsibilities for these positions can be found in the position description the link Position Description - Programmer (501270).pdf or via the advert on https://www.jobs.unsw.edu.au/

To Apply: Please submit your CV and cover letter outlining why you're interested in the role and your suitability for the role. Please note applications will not be accepted if sent to the contact listed below.

Contact:

Eugene Aves – Talent Acquisition Consultant

E: eugene.aves@unsw.edu.au

Applications close: 11:50pm on Wednsday, 10th March 2021

 

UNSW aspires to be the exemplar Australian university and employer of choice for people from diverse backgrounds.

UNSW aims to ensure equality in recruitment, development, retention and promotion of staff, and that no-one is disadvantaged on the basis of their gender, cultural background, disability, sexual orientation or identity. We encourage everyone who meets the selection criteria to apply.

Position Description

Advertised: AUS Eastern Daylight Time
Applications close: AUS Eastern Daylight Time

Back to search results Apply now Refer a friend

Share this:

| More

Job Search

Refine Search